Photo de stock - SVALBARD NORWAY At 78 degrees latitude, Svea is the world's northernmost coalmine and the only one in Scandinavia. . . Located 1,000 kilometers from the North Pole, on Svalbard, the Norwegian archipelago in the Arctic Ocean, Svea, has, in its 92-year history, battled impossible conditions and setbacks to become one of the worlds most modern and productive coalmines. . . Norway's state-owned Store Norske Spitsbergen Kulkompaniet, or SNSK, is the operator. . . Here a mountain of coal pours out of the mountain on a conveyor belt to be trucked to the port.
